What I Look for Before Buying

Before I choose any kit, I always check a few important things:

  • Compatibility: I make sure the kit matches my refrigerator model and water inlet size.
  • Tube Material: I prefer durable materials like braided stainless steel or high-quality polyethylene.
  • Length: I measure the distance from the water source to the fridge so I don’t end up short.
  • Included Parts: I look for kits that include fittings, valves, connectors, and installation hardware.
  • Leak Protection: I always check if the kit is designed to resist kinks and prevent leaks.

Types of Water Line Kits I Consider

In my experience, there are a few common types of kits:

  • Plastic tubing kits: These are usually affordable and easy to install, but I find them less durable than other options.
  • Copper line kits: I like these for long-term reliability, though they can be a bit harder to work with.
  • Stainless steel braided kits: These are often my favorite because they feel strong, flexible, and leak-resistant.
  • Push-to-connect kits: I appreciate these when I want a faster, simpler installation.

Features I Never Ignore

When I shop for a kit, I pay attention to the features that make installation and daily use easier:

  • Shutoff valve: I like having an easy way to turn the water off if needed.
  • Compression fittings: These help me get a secure connection.
  • Food-grade materials: I always want safe water for drinking and ice.
  • Corrosion resistance: This matters to me because I want the kit to last.

My Safety and Maintenance Tips

Once I install a water line kit, I always test it carefully. I check for leaks, make sure the line is secure, and confirm that water flows properly. I also inspect the line occasionally so I can catch any wear or loose fittings early. In my experience, a little maintenance goes a long way.
